Hello All,
How do I set the vim editor configuration so that even while I am
editing a file with vim the filename of the file which I am editing
shows on the screen somewhere. I know this is possible, because when I
was editing files with the vim editor while using Libranet, I could
always see the name of the current file name of the file I was editing
somewhere on the screen even after I hit i for insert.
I miss being able to see what the name of the file I am editing is while
editing. For example, the file name of the file I am editing comes in
handy when I type my daily agenda, because when I get to the agenda item
of "type the agenda for tomorrow (tomorrow's date)" it comes in handy to
see today's date in the file name of the file I am editing.
example: file name is "agenda20060101" is somewhere on the screen and
when I get to type "Type out my agenda for tomorrow Monday 2006 January
2" and I can tell that the current date is Sunday 2006 January 1 because
the file name is "agenda20060101" and I add one to the day of the month.
I can not do that now, because when I edit a file using the vim editor,
the file name disappears when I hit i.
All help in editing the vimrc.local configuration file is appreciated.
